Varieties of Research Experience
Embarking on research doesn't necessitate access to state-of-the-art laboratories or extensive funding. Several accessible pathways exist for high school students to gain valuable research experience. An Independent Research Project allows you to identify an unmet need in existing knowledge and pursue it, ranging from observing local environmental impacts to developing novel computational solutions. For those inclined towards theoretical exploration, a Literature Review involves synthesizing existing scholarly work to pinpoint trends and identify gaps, offering a solid theoretical foundation. Gaining practical experience through Research Internships, even in roles like data entry or lab support, can provide invaluable exposure and strong recommendation letters. Furthermore, Guided Mentorship Programs, often led by experienced PhD candidates, offer structured support to develop research papers and work towards potential publication, providing a robust academic trajectory.
Top Programs for Indians
For students in India aiming to systematically build their academic credentials through research, several structured programs offer excellent opportunities. The Lumiere Research Scholar Program connects students with PhD mentors to work on advanced research papers, fostering in-depth scholarly engagement. Ashoka University's Young Scholars Program introduces participants to the world of liberal arts research, broadening their academic horizons. IISER Pune offers a selective Research Mentorship Program specifically for science-focused research, providing a rigorous experience. Additionally, programs like RISE Research are designed to guide students through the entire process of research paper publication and presentation, ensuring their work gains visibility and impact.
Showcasing Your Work
It is crucial not only to conduct research but also to effectively present it within your college applications. Instead of mere bullet points, adopt the Problem-Action-Result (PAR) framework to articulate your research contributions. For instance, a project title like 'Lead Researcher, Urban Sociology Project' can be elaborated with 'The Problem: High noise pollution in Chembur residential area.' Followed by 'The Action: Conducted a three-month study using decibel sensors and surveys.' Conclude with 'The Result: Authored a 15-page paper and presented findings at a state science fair.' When documenting this in your application, the Common App Activities Section is ideal for international universities. Supplemental Essays offer a platform to highlight your research as a testament to your 'intellectual vitality,' while the Additional Information section can be used to share links to published papers.
Essential Researcher Skills
Before diving into any research endeavor, cultivating a core set of skills is paramount. Information Literacy, the ability to effectively find, assess, and utilize information, is more critical than ever in discerning credible academic sources from general online content. Understanding the distinction between Quantitative and Qualitative Analysis is also vital. Quantitative analysis, involving numerical data and statistics, is ideal for STEM or economics-oriented fields. Qualitative analysis, which relies on interviews, case studies, and textual interpretation, is well-suited for humanities and social science disciplines like sociology, history, or psychology. Mastering these skills ensures a more robust and methodologically sound research approach.
Why Research Matters
Academic research distinguishes candidates by showcasing qualities beyond academic achievement. It demonstrates resilience, as research projects invariably involve overcoming unforeseen challenges and persevering through setbacks. This process hones essential soft skills such as time management, critical thinking, and technical writing, all vital for success in higher education. Furthermore, research allows for specialization, transforming a general interest like 'Biology' into a focused pursuit, such as 'investigating the impact of soil salinity on urban agriculture in Rajasthan.' This depth and specific focus signal a more profound intellectual engagement to admissions committees.
